Faq:
Q: What does S.O.C.K. mean?
A: SOCK stands for Save Our Cold Kids and sadly is not all about socks. We take on a wide variety of projects to help the community.
Q: Like what kind of projects?
A: So far this year we’ve volunteered at the Wicked Fit 5k, organized a lip sync, and organized a card drive. Also every other Saturday a group from our club goes to volunteer at Outfitters thrift store downtown.
Q: Where does the money we raise go?
A: So far a lot of the money we’ve raised this year has gone to the friendly kitchen, and more organizations that help the homeless.
